Subtitled, "The Untold Story Of Exclusion In Old Age". Rather than a time of freedom and spending time with the grandkids, growing old can be a time of poverty and disease, but communities and care systems are often inadequate, and ageism is rife. This looks at the challenges facing the elderly, and what can be done to help.
Synopsis
Analyses the dimensions of money, health, place, quality of life and identity, and demonstrates the gaps of treatment and outcomes between older and younger people, and between different groups of older people. This book provides evidence of the scale of disadvantage in the UK and suggests actions that could change the picture of unequal ageing.
